QualityStocksNewsBreaks – Nexstar Media Group Inc.’s (NASDAQ: NXST) FOX Banding with Other Charlotte TV Stations to Provide Viewers a Taste of the Future

Nexstar Media Group’s (NASDAQ: NXST) WJZY-TV (“FOX”) is banding together with four other Charlotte, North Carolina-based TV stations to launch NEXTGEN TV, a new third-generation digital TV broadcast technology. Coordinated by Pearl TV, additional stations joining the launch to give viewers a taste of the future include Cox Media Group’s WAXN-TV and WSOC-TV (“ABC”), Gray Television’s WBTV-TV (“CBS”), and TEGNA Inc.’s (NYSE: TGNA) WCNC-TV (“NBC”). NEXTGEN TV delivers more expansive audio and video options and other innovative new capabilities to enable TV stations to better personalize their broadcasts. The information and interactive features result in content that is more relevant and engaging for viewers. “Watching in NEXTGEN TV immerses the viewer in stunning video with brilliant color, sharper images and deeper contrast, making them feel like they’re part of the action,” said Paul Curran, EVP, Television at Cox Media Group. “NEXTGEN TV adds a whole new dimension to TV viewing with Voice + audio from Dolby, available only on NEXTGEN TV. Viewers will feel the power of movie theater-quality sound, allowing them to hear every voice clearly and offering uniform volume across different channels.”

About Nexstar Media Group Inc.

Nexstar Media Group Inc. (NASDAQ: NXST) is a leading diversified media company that leverages localism to bring new services and value to consumers and advertisers through its traditional media, digital and mobile media platforms. Its wholly owned operating subsidiary, Nexstar Media Inc., consists of three divisions: Broadcasting, Digital, and Networks. The Broadcasting Division operates, programs, or provides sales and other services to 199 television stations and related digital multicast signals reaching 116 markets or approximately 39% of all U.S. television households (reflecting the FCC’s UHF discount). The division’s portfolio includes primary affiliates of NBC, CBS, ABC, FOX, MyNetworkTV and The CW. The Digital Division operates 120 local websites and 284 mobile apps offering hyper-local content and verticals for consumers and advertisers, allowing audiences to choose where, when and how they access content and creating new revenue opportunities for the company. The Networks Division operates NewsNation, formerly WGN America, a national news and entertainment cable network reaching 75 million television homes, multicast network Antenna TV, and WGN Radio in Chicago. Nexstar also owns a 31.3% stake in TV Food Network, a top-tier cable asset. For more information, visit www.Nexstar.tv.
